CVE-2024-5441
Overview
This vulnerability is an arbitrary file upload flaw caused by insufficient file type validation within the set_featured_image function of the Modern Events Calendar WordPress plugin. The root cause is the lack of proper sanitization and validation of uploaded files, allowing malicious files to be accepted. The affected component is the event submission and image setting functionality in all plugin versions up to and including 7.11.0.
Vulnerability Description
The Modern Events Calendar plugin for WordPress is vulnerable to arbitrary file uploads due to missing file type validation in the set_featured_image function in all versions up to, and including, 7.11.0. This makes it possible for authenticated attackers, with subscriber access and above, to upload arbitrary files on the affected site's server which may make remote code execution possible. The plugin allows administrators (via its settings) to extend the ability to submit events to unauthenticated users, which would allow unauthenticated attackers to exploit this vulnerability.
Impact
Exploiting this vulnerability enables attackers with subscriber or higher privileges, or unauthenticated users if event submission is enabled for them, to upload arbitrary files to the server. This can lead to remote code execution, allowing attackers to execute malicious code, potentially compromising the web server and underlying infrastructure. The attack requires network access to the WordPress site and, depending on configuration, may not require authentication (AV:N/AC:L/PR:L/UI:N). The business impact includes unauthorized control over the website, data breaches, and service disruption.
Solution
Webnus has addressed this issue in versions released after 7.11.0 of the Modern Events Calendar plugin. Users should upgrade to the latest plugin version available from the official Webnus website (https://webnus.net/modern-events-calendar/) or the WordPress plugin repository. Detailed patch instructions and updates are documented in the vendor's advisory linked at https://www.wordfence.com/threat-intel/vulnerabilities/id/0c007090-9d9b-4ee7-8f77-91abd4373051. Administrators should also review event submission settings to restrict unauthenticated event creation as a temporary mitigation.

Full Analysis
The vulnerability in the Modern Events Calendar plugin for WordPress stems from inadequate file type validation within the set_featured_image function, which is present in all versions up to and including 7.11.0. This flaw allows authenticated users, including those with subscriber-level access, to upload arbitrary files to the server. The absence of stringent checks on the file types being uploaded means that attackers can exploit this weakness to introduce malicious files, potentially leading to remote code execution. The implications of this vulnerability are particularly concerning given that the plugin's settings can be configured by administrators to permit event submissions from unauthenticated users. This configuration effectively broadens the attack surface, allowing unauthenticated attackers to leverage the vulnerability without needing to authenticate.
Attack vectors associated with this vulnerability are multifaceted. An authenticated attacker could directly upload malicious files through the event submission feature, while an unauthenticated user could exploit the configuration settings that allow public submissions. Once a malicious file is uploaded, it could be executed on the server, granting the attacker the ability to run arbitrary code. This could lead to a variety of malicious activities, including data exfiltration, website defacement, or even the establishment of a backdoor for persistent access. The ease with which an attacker can exploit this vulnerability, especially with the potential for unauthenticated access, raises significant concerns regarding the security posture of affected websites.
The real-world impact of this vulnerability can be severe, particularly for businesses that rely on their online presence for operations. Successful exploitation could lead to unauthorized access to sensitive data, including customer information, payment details, or proprietary business data. The consequences of such breaches can be far-reaching, resulting in financial losses, reputational damage, and potential legal ramifications due to non-compliance with data protection regulations. Additionally, the ability to execute remote code could allow attackers to pivot to other systems within the network, further amplifying the risk and potential damage.
To detect and mitigate this vulnerability, organizations should implement several strategies. First and foremost, updating the Modern Events Calendar plugin to the latest version is critical, as this will address the underlying issue of file type validation. Regularly auditing and monitoring file uploads can help identify any unauthorized or suspicious files that may have been uploaded prior to remediation. Employing a web application firewall (WAF) can provide an additional layer of security by filtering out malicious requests and blocking known attack patterns. Furthermore, organizations should enforce the principle of least privilege, ensuring that users only have the access necessary for their roles, thereby limiting the potential for exploitation.
